College Professor (Other) jobs in Madison, Tennessee require instructing students, developing course materials, and assessing student learning. Professors also participate in departmental activities, such as curriculum development and committee work. A Ph.D. in the relevant field is typically required, along with teaching experience. College Professors (Other) in Madison, Tennessee play a crucial role in higher education by providing specialized instruction and mentorship to students. - Entry-level Instructor salaries range from $40,000 to $50,000 per year - Mid-career Associate Professor salaries range from $60,000 to $80,000 per year - Senior-level Professor salaries range from $80,000 to $100,000 per year The history of College Professors in Madison, Tennessee can be traced back to the establishment of the first educational institutions in the region, where scholars shared knowledge and expertise with students. Over time, the role of College Professors has evolved to include research, publication, and community engagement, in addition to classroom instruction. The emphasis on interdisciplinary studies and experiential learning has shaped the modern-day approach to teaching and scholarship. Current trends in College Professorship in Madison, Tennessee revolve around the integration of technology in the classroom, the promotion of diversity and inclusion in the curriculum, and the incorporation of real-world applications into academic programs. Emphasis is also placed on professional development opportunities and collaboration with industry partners to enhance the educational experience for students.
